Epley maneuver. The Epley maneuver or repositioning maneuver is a maneuver used by medical professionals to treat one common cause of vertigo, benign paroxysmal positional vertigo (BPPV) [1] [needs update] of the posterior or anterior canals of the ear. [2]
The DizzyFIX is a home medical device designed to assist in the treatment of benign paroxysmal positional vertigo (BPPV) and its associated vertigo. [1] The device is a head-worn representation of semi-circular canals. The device is filled with fluid and a particle representing the otoconia (loose hard particles) associated with BPPV.
Dizziness is a common medical complaint, affecting 20–30% of persons. [4] Dizziness is broken down into four main subtypes: vertigo (~25–50%), disequilibrium (less than ~15%), presyncope (less than ~15%), and nonspecific dizziness (~10%). Asterixis (more colloquially referred to as flapping tremor) is not actually a tremor, but rather a negative myoclonus.This movement disorder is characterized by an inability to maintain a position, which is demonstrated by jerking movements of the outstretched hands when bent upward at the wrist (which can be similar to a bird flapping its wings, hence the name "flapping tremor").
Tilt table testing could provoke fainting or syncope. It is the purpose of the test to provoke these symptoms, in order to aid in diagnosis. [4] It may not be appropriate, or indeed even possible, to stop the test before fainting occurs, as the drop in blood pressure or pulse rate associated with fainting can come on in seconds.
